c语言编程对应的职业是什么

fiy 其他 13

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    C语言编程对应的职业可以是软件工程师、系统工程师、嵌入式工程师等。这些职业与C语言编程密切相关,需要掌握C语言的基本语法和编程技巧,并能够应用C语言进行软件开发、系统设计以及嵌入式系统开发等工作。

    首先,作为一名软件工程师,掌握C语言编程是至关重要的。C语言是一种高效、灵活的编程语言,广泛应用于系统软件、应用软件以及嵌入式系统等领域。软件工程师需要使用C语言进行软件开发,包括需求分析、系统设计、编码实现、测试调试等环节。掌握C语言编程可以帮助软件工程师更加高效地完成软件开发任务,提高代码质量和性能。

    其次,系统工程师也需要具备C语言编程的能力。系统工程师主要负责设计和管理计算机系统,包括硬件平台、操作系统和应用软件等。C语言作为一种底层编程语言,可以直接操作硬件资源,控制系统的运行和调度。系统工程师需要使用C语言编程来进行系统开发、性能优化、系统维护等工作,确保系统的稳定和高效运行。

    此外,嵌入式工程师也是需要熟练掌握C语言编程的职业之一。嵌入式系统是指嵌入在其他设备或系统中的计算机系统,如智能手机、汽车电子、家用电器等。嵌入式工程师需要使用C语言编程来进行嵌入式系统的开发和调试,实现硬件和软件的交互。掌握C语言编程可以帮助嵌入式工程师更好地理解和控制硬件平台,提高嵌入式系统的性能和稳定性。

    总之,C语言编程对应的职业有软件工程师、系统工程师、嵌入式工程师等。掌握C语言编程能力可以帮助从事这些职业的人更好地完成工作任务,提高工作效率和质量。因此,对于有意从事相关职业的人来说,学习和掌握C语言编程是非常重要的。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    C语言编程对应的职业有以下几种:

    1. C语言程序员:C语言是一种通用的编程语言,广泛应用于系统软件开发、嵌入式系统、游戏开发等领域。C语言程序员负责使用C语言编写、测试和维护软件代码。

    2. 嵌入式系统工程师:嵌入式系统是指嵌入在其他设备或系统中的计算机系统,包括各种控制器、传感器、嵌入式操作系统等。C语言在嵌入式系统的开发中得到广泛应用,嵌入式系统工程师负责使用C语言编写嵌入式系统的代码,并与硬件进行交互。

    3. 驱动程序员:驱动程序是操作系统与硬件之间的接口程序,用于控制和管理硬件设备。C语言在驱动程序的开发中得到广泛应用,驱动程序员负责使用C语言编写驱动程序,实现硬件设备与操作系统的交互。

    4. 游戏开发工程师:C语言在游戏开发中得到广泛应用,游戏开发工程师负责使用C语言编写游戏的核心代码,包括游戏逻辑、图形渲染、物理模拟等方面。

    5. 系统软件工程师:系统软件是指操作系统、编译器、数据库管理系统等底层软件,C语言在系统软件的开发中得到广泛应用。系统软件工程师负责使用C语言编写系统软件的代码,并进行性能优化和调试。

    总之,C语言编程的职业范围广泛,涵盖了各种领域的软件开发和系统工程。熟练掌握C语言编程技术可以为个人在软件开发行业中提供丰富的就业机会。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    C语言是一种通用的编程语言,广泛应用于软件开发、嵌入式系统、操作系统等领域。因此,与C语言编程相关的职业有很多种,下面列举几个常见的职业:

    1. C语言程序员:C语言程序员是使用C语言进行软件开发的专业人员。他们负责编写、测试和维护使用C语言开发的软件。他们需要熟悉C语言的语法、数据结构、算法等,并具备良好的编程能力。

    2. 嵌入式软件工程师:嵌入式软件工程师使用C语言来开发嵌入式系统的软件。嵌入式系统通常是指嵌入在其他设备中的计算机系统,如手机、家电、汽车等。嵌入式软件工程师需要熟悉C语言的底层编程,了解硬件接口和驱动程序的开发。

    3. 操作系统开发工程师:操作系统开发工程师使用C语言来编写操作系统的内核和驱动程序。他们需要深入了解C语言的底层编程,了解计算机体系结构和操作系统原理。

    4. 系统软件工程师:系统软件工程师负责开发和维护系统级软件,如编译器、数据库管理系统等。C语言常被用于开发这些系统软件。

    5. 游戏开发工程师:游戏开发工程师使用C语言来编写游戏引擎和游戏逻辑。C语言的高效性和底层控制能力使其成为游戏开发的首选语言之一。

    6. 网络程序员:网络程序员使用C语言来开发网络应用程序,如服务器程序、网络协议栈等。C语言提供了底层的网络编程接口,使得网络程序员可以更好地控制网络通信。

    除了以上职业,还有很多其他与C语言编程相关的职业,如驱动程序员、软件测试工程师等。随着技术的不断发展,C语言仍然是一种重要的编程语言,掌握C语言编程能力将为你在软件开发领域找到许多职业机会。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部